If a work group consistently achieves 80 % of its quarterly goals and the work group generally has 25 objectives per quarter how
alina1380 [7]
To determine the number of goals the group achieve in a given quarter (q), multiply the total goals they generally have (n) by their percent success (r)
                             q = n x r
Substituting the given,
                            q = (25 objectives) x 0.80 = 20
Thus, the group is expected to achieve 20 goals.
